Security Considerations
When using RemoteIoT to access your Raspberry Pi, it's essential to prioritize security. Here are some best practices to ensure your device remains protected:
Use Strong Passwords
Implement strong, unique passwords for RemoteIoT authentication to prevent unauthorized access.
Enable Two-Factor Authentication
Two-factor authentication adds an extra layer of security, requiring users to provide two forms of identification before accessing your Raspberry Pi.
Regularly Update Software
Keep both your Raspberry Pi OS and RemoteIoT software up to date to protect against vulnerabilities and exploits.

Alternative Tools for Remote Access
While RemoteIoT is a popular choice for remote Raspberry Pi access, several alternative tools are available, each with its own set of features and benefits:
VNC Viewer
VNC Viewer allows users to remotely control their Raspberry Pi with a graphical interface, making it ideal for tasks requiring visual interaction.
SSH
SSH (Secure Shell) provides command-line access to Raspberry Pi and is widely used for secure remote connections. It's a lightweight solution suitable for experienced users.
